Genetic association tests in family samples for multi-category phenotypes

<title>Abstract</title> <p>Background Advancements in statistical methods and sequencing technology have led to numerous novel discoveries in human genetics in the past two decades. Among phenotypes of interest, most attention has been given to studying genetic associations with continuous or binary traits. Efficient statistical methods have been proposed and are available for both type of traits under different...
